Understanding DTF Technology The Technical Breakdown

DTF printing is an cutting-edge digital printing technique that involves producing designs on special PET film using aqueous inks and bonding powder. In contrast to standard printing processes, DTF transfers can be applied to various materials including cotton, synthetics, and leather without prior preparation. This adaptability makes DTF printer technology increasingly popular among businesses wanting effective, premium printing options.

The method creates prints that are not only remarkably beautiful but also exceptionally resilient. DTF transfers resist deterioration and color loss even after repeated laundering, making them excellent for commercial applications where durability is paramount. With the capacity to reproduce intricate designs, gradients, and photorealistic images, DTF printing provides infinite creative possibilities for your operation.

The DTF Transfer Process: Step-by-Step Guide

Creating professional-quality DTF transfers requires mastering each phase of the process. Here's a comprehensive breakdown:

1. Creating Your Design

First creating your design using creative applications like Adobe Photoshop, Illustrator, or accessible programs like Canva or Procreate. Export your design as a high-resolution PNG file with a no background. The benefit of DTF printing is that you can work with complex, multi-colored designs without worrying about color constraints.

2. Printing Your DTF Transfer

Import your design into the DTF printer application. The printer will initially lay down the CMYK inks (CMYK) directly onto the PET film, followed by a white ink layer that acts as a base. This white layer is essential for achieving vivid tones on dark fabrics. Latest DTF printer models can attain speeds of up to impressive output speeds, making them ideal for mass production.

3. Adding the Bonding Agent

While the ink is still fresh, evenly apply hot-melt adhesive powder across the entire printed design. This powder is what attaches the DTF transfer to the fabric during application. Use a see-saw motion to achieve complete coverage, then eliminate any excess powder. Many operations are now purchasing automated powder shakers for consistent results.

4. Curing the Transfer

The adhesive powder requires thermally set before application. This can be done using a specialized oven (recommended for safety and efficiency) or by hovering under a heat press. Curing usually takes 1-2 minutes in an oven at the proper temperature. Correct curing guarantees your DTF transfers can be preserved for later use or used immediately.

5. Applying to Garment

Initially press your garment for a few seconds to remove moisture and wrinkles. Place your DTF transfer on the fabric and press at appropriate temperature for optimal duration with balanced pressure. The heat engages the adhesive, creating a lasting connection between the design and fabric.

6. Removal and Finishing

Following application, remove the film while it's still heated in one fluid movement. This warm removal method provides clean edges and eliminates unwanted lines in your design. Finally, complete a second press for another 10-15 seconds to improve durability and decrease shine.

The Rise of DTF Technology Industry Trends

The DTF printing market has seen significant increase, valued at substantial market value in 2024 and forecast to reach almost $4 billion by 2030. This remarkable expansion is fueled by several important elements:

Exceptional Adaptability

Unlike other printing processes, DTF transfers function with virtually any fabric material without preparation. From natural fibers to synthetic blends, leather to nylon, DTF printing provides uniform, professional results across all materials.

No Minimum Order Requirements

If you require individual items or bulk orders, DTF printer technology removes preparation fees and order minimums. This adaptability makes it excellent for on-demand printing, individual designs, and testing new designs without financial risk.

Premium Results

Modern DTF printing produces incredibly detailed, vibrant prints that rival or exceed conventional techniques. The technology performs best with generating detailed photographs, smooth color transitions, and minute elements that would be problematic with alternative techniques.

Economic Efficiency

With minimal startup expenses than screen printing and faster production than DTG printing, DTF transfers deliver an superior profit potential. The capability to combine various graphics on a unified transfer also decreases costs and resource consumption.

Required Tools for Professional Results

To launch your DTF printing journey, you'll need the following tools:

  • DTF Printer: Select among specialized printers by brands like top manufacturers, or adapt existing printers for DTF printing
  • Specialty Inks: Custom textile inks created for best adhesion and color intensity
  • DTF Film: Offered as rolls or sheets, with varied peel options
  • Bonding Powder: Standard powder for most projects, alternative powder for dark designs on dark fabrics
  • Transfer Press: Industrial press with reliable temperature and pressure
  • Curing Oven: For proper powder curing (essential)
  • Color Management Software: For quality control and output enhancement
